On June 17, 2020 IDEAYA Biosciences, Inc. (Nasdaq: IDYA) reported the pricing of an underwritten public offering of 6,666,667 shares of its common stock at a public offering price of $15.00 per share, before underwriting discounts and commissions (Press release, Ideaya Biosciences, JUN 17, 2020, View Source [SID1234561196]). In addition, IDEAYA has granted the underwriters a 30-day option to purchase up to an additional 1,000,000 shares of common stock at the public offering price, less underwriting discounts and commissions. The gross proceeds from the offering, before deducting underwriting discounts and commissions and other offering expenses payable by IDEAYA, are expected to be $100.0 million excluding any exercise of the underwriters’ option to purchase additional shares. The offering is expected to close on or about June 22, 2020, subject to the satisfaction of customary closing conditions.

IDEAYA intends to use the net proceeds of the offering, along with its existing cash, cash equivalents and short-term and long-term marketable securities to fund (i) preclinical and clinical development of IDE397, its MAT2A inhibitor development candidate, and other product candidates in its research pipeline targeting poly (ADP-ribose) glycohydrolase, or PARG, and a DNA Damage Target, or DDT, as well as its share of costs for targeting WRN under the previously announced Collaboration, Option and License Agreement with GSK, (ii) ongoing early clinical development of IDE196, its PKC inhibitor, and binimetinib, a MEK inhibitor to which Pfizer has exclusive rights in the U.S. and Canada, as combination therapy in metastatic uveal melanoma, or MUM and other solid tumors having GNAQ/11 hotspot mutations, as well as ongoing clinical trials evaluating IDE196 as monotherapy in such indications, (iii) biomarker research and development activities and (iv) working capital and other general corporate purposes.
J.P. Morgan, Citigroup and Jefferies are acting as joint book-running managers for the offering.
